Navigating the Car Buying Process: Costco Auto Program

The Costco Auto Program, operated by Affinity Auto Programs, Inc., is an independent company that provides a car buying service for Costco members. While not directly affiliated with Costco Wholesale Corporation, it leverages pre-arranged pricing and a network of participating dealerships to simplify the car buying experience.

Accessing the Program and Services

The program aims to connect potential car buyers with participating dealerships and provide information about available vehicles and financing options. Users can access the program’s website to learn about services, upload necessary documents, and communicate with representatives.
